Filling with Water

The appliance is suitable to be used with tap water. However, if you live in an area with hard water, we recommend that you mix an equal amount of tap water with distilled or demineralized water. This will prevent fast scale build up and prolong the lifetime of the appliance.


Do not use perfumed water, water from the tumble dryer, vinegar, starch, descaling agents, ironing aids, chemically descaled water or other chemicals, as they may cause water spitting, brown staining or damage to your appliance.

Troubleshooting

Problem Possible cause Solution
The appliance does not heat up. The appliance is not plugged in properly or not switched on. Check if the mains plug is inserted properly and its wall socket is working. Check if the appliance is switched on.
The appliance does not produce any steam. The appliance is not plugged in properly or not switched on. Check if the mains plug is inserted properly and its wall socket is working. Check if the appliance is switched on.
The appliance has not heated up sufficiently. Let the appliance heat up ≈30 seconds ('steamready" light will be on). When the appliance is ready for use, the light turns off.
You have not pressed the steam trigger fully. Press the steam trigger fully for a few seconds.
The water level in the water tank is too low or it has all been used up. Unplug the appliance and refill the water tank.
Steam plate is placed in a horizontal position. Use the appliance vertically, wait for a few seconds for the steam to be released.
Water droplets drop from the appliance steamer head. The appliance has not been fully heated up. To allow the appliance to fully heat up.
The appliance produces a pumping sound/the handle vibrates. Water is pumped to the steamer head to be converted into steam. This is normal.
The water level in the water tank is too low or it has all been used up. Unplug the appliance and refill the water tank.
Steamer head and/or handle is wet. Filling door is not fully inserted. Detach the tank and ensure filling door has been fully inserted.
The tank has been overfilled with water residue around it. Wipe off the water residue left on tank.
